if Code.ensure_loaded?(Igniter.Mix.Task) do defmodule Mix.Tasks.PhoenixKit.Install do @moduledoc """ Igniter installer for PhoenixKit. This task automatically installs PhoenixKit into a Phoenix application by: 1. Auto-detecting and configuring Ecto repo 2. Setting up mailer configuration for development and production 3. Modifying the router to include PhoenixKit routes ## Usage The recommended one-command install (adds the dep, fetches, and runs this task): ```bash mix igniter.install phoenix_kit ``` Requires the `igniter_new` archive (one-time setup, same as `phx_new`): ```bash mix archive.install hex igniter_new ``` If `:phoenix_kit` is already in your project's deps, run the task directly: ```bash mix phoenix_kit.install ``` With custom options: ```bash mix igniter.install phoenix_kit --repo MyApp.Repo --router-path lib/my_app_web/router.ex ``` ## Options * `--repo` - Specify Ecto repo module (auto-detected if not provided) * `--router-path` - Specify custom path to router.ex file * `--prefix` - Specify PostgreSQL schema prefix (defaults to "public"). Must match `[a-z_][a-z0-9_]*` (validated; the install aborts otherwise). A non-public prefix is persisted as `config :phoenix_kit, prefix:` (in config.exs and test.exs), baked into the generated migration, and written into the generated Oban config as `prefix:`. * `--create-schema` - Create schema if using custom prefix (default: true for non-public prefixes) ## Auto-detection The installer will automatically: - Detect Ecto repo from `:ecto_repos` config or common naming patterns (MyApp.Repo). With MULTIPLE repos detected, the install halts and requires `--repo` (guessing between e.g. a runtime repo and a migration-only repo is unsafe) - Find main router using Phoenix conventions (MyAppWeb.Router) - Configure Swoosh.Adapters.Local for development in config/dev.exs - Provide production mailer setup instructions ## Note about warnings You may see a compiler warning about "unused import PhoenixKitWeb.Integration". This is normal behavior for Elixir macros and can be safely ignored. The `phoenix_kit_routes()` macro is properly used and will expand correctly.
